Transaction 3436a3323716618d1f2f5488659ab201427a3cab640b74539dec2a898f843f71
1 Input
1 Output
-
3436a3323716618d1f2f5488659ab201427a3cab640b74539dec2a898f843f71:0
- value
- 228630
- script pubkey
- OP_0 OP_PUSHBYTES_20 86ba351b8c3af113fac9fb9eeb9c193f52438a59
- address
- bc1qs6ar2xuv8tc387kflw0wh8qe8afy8zjeqpuxza